Summary
The Barbados Rum was produced in Barbados at the Foursquare distillery. It was selected and bottled by the independent bottler Cave Guildive. It was distilled in 2005 from Molasses with a Pot and Column Still and then aged for 15 years. The rum is bottled at cask strength and has an ABV of 60%. This is a limited release and there are only 269 bottles.
6 community members rated this rum with an average of 87/100. The rum smells like Coconut, Citrus and Vanilla, and on the palate there is Oak, Vanilla and Dried fruit.

I like Barbadian rum and this one is also really good. The nose is well balanced with roasted wood and dried fruit followed by caramel, and vanilla topped with a hint of herbs. The palate is slightly dry and spicy with roasted oak and tannins, fruit, caramel and vanilla follows with a hint of caramel and herbs. The finish is long with smoky oak and dried fruit as well as nice tannins.
